Analysis

In 2018, total fao — industrial roundwood, non-coniferous non-tropical in Latvia stood at 102,974 1000 USD.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 22.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, total fao — industrial roundwood, non-coniferous non-tropical in Latvia peaked at 172,243 1000 USD in 2007 and was at its lowest, 40,687 1000 USD, in 1999.

Latvia ranks 8th of 139 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
